What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a Recruiter, and why are they important?

To thrive as a Recruiter, you need strong interpersonal skills, knowledge of talent acquisition strategies, and typically a bachelor's degree in human resources or a related field. Familiarity with applicant tracking systems (ATS), recruiting platforms like LinkedIn, and sometimes professional certifications such as SHRM-CP or AIRS are common requirements. Outstanding communication, active listening, and relationship-building skills help recruiters excel in engaging candidates and collaborating with hiring managers. These abilities are crucial for identifying top talent, ensuring a positive candidate experience, and meeting organizational hiring goals.

What are some common challenges recruiters face when filling specialized or hard-to-fill positions?

Recruiters often encounter challenges such as a limited talent pool, highly specific skill requirements, and increased competition from other companies when filling specialized or hard-to-fill roles. These positions may require creative sourcing strategies, proactive outreach, and close collaboration with hiring managers to clearly define must-have qualifications. Additionally, recruiters may need to negotiate with candidates who receive multiple offers and ensure a positive candidate experience to stand out as an employer of choice.

What is recruiting?

Recruiting is the process of identifying, attracting, interviewing, selecting, and hiring qualified candidates for jobs within an organization. Recruiters work to fill open positions by sourcing talent through job postings, networking, and other means, ensuring candidates are a good fit for both the role and the company culture. The recruiting process often includes screening resumes, conducting interviews, coordinating with hiring managers, and guiding candidates through the hiring process. Effective recruiting helps companies build strong teams and maintain a competitive edge.

The Recruiting Coordinator is the central hub and a critical component of the hiring and onboarding process for CoStar. In this role, you will work closely with the Recruiter teams to facilitate the full life cycle recruiting process - from offer to pre-employment. Core activities will include coordination and scheduling of virtual and onsite interviews, offer letter generation, background checks, drug screens to completion of new hire forms and the hand-off to Human Resources. You will be the go-to person for all things related to new hires, efficiently tracking status of each step of the on-boarding process while continuing to provide a positive candidate and employee experience, while also creating reports and communicating status to interested parties.
